I do recommend 7zip at this point. It's free, available in portable form and has no issues with LZMA compressed files (WinRAR gets the occasional hiccup with these).

Okay, here are some snapshots of the project.

And the fx chain of each track.

Bass: Eq notch filter at 230hz and boost at around 100hz, Chorus, automated lowpass filter.
Kick: Bit reduction with automated low pass filter , Eq notch filter at 900hz
Snare: Transient shaper, vintage compressor and Eq
Drum top 1 and 2: Hp filter and S.LA.X compressor
Beatbox: Hp filer and compression
Ride: Hp filter, delay and reverb
Chimes: Ring modulation, HP filter and compression for some random transients. I automated the panning hard left and hard right for each hit and automated the frequency of the ring modulation. Reverb send.
Fx noise: Envelope filter, HP filter, Chorus and Reverb. Delay send at 1/2 sync, also I just noticed that I was also sending to a reverb bus and that the delay bus was also sending to that reverb bus so yeah, that´s a lot of reverb.
Fx pulse: delay
Mid pad: Hp filter and chorus
Mid synth: Hp filter, Lo-Fi drive/bit reduction, S.LA.X compressor and reverb
Vox1: Hp filter, compression and distortion. Vox Reverb send
Vox2: Band pass filter from 400hz to 4Khz, compression and vpx reverb send.
Both tracks had panning modulation so the signal goes from one speaker to the other mid sentence.

I used a lot of XLN audio's RC-20 since it gives a lot of different possibilities (6 modules: Noise, wobble, distortion, bit crushing, reverb and magnetic tape) and it's really good for transitions. The one at the intro and halfway in the song are done with it. On top of that, every module has a control that basically randomizes its parameters, which I used subtly on the bass.

At 3:35 there's another transition made by automating a send from the drums to a parallel track with a filter sweep and RC-20 randomly bitcrushing it.

Kick: MB Compression, clipping and Pultec Eq. Tried to make it as punchy and heavy as possible.

Bass: Elysia nvelope (some sort of a frequency-dependent transient designer) to remove some attack around 500Hz and add a little sustain on the 200Hz range. RC-20 adding distortion, randomized bitcrushing and a little space. Eq, compression and tape emulation. There's an automated send to a secondary track that uses crystalizer, little alterboy and echoboy and comes up every 4 or 8 bars, depending of the section of the song.

Key mid Pad: It goes to an aux that has Primal Tap and BackMask (an obscure reverse plugin) to create movement.


Mid Synth: Elysia nvelope again to accentuate the attack of the synth. Crystalizer to add a minor third (almost imperceptible, 3% wet) and combined with Primal Tap to create depth. IK Multimedia classic compressor to accentuate the attack even more and add width.

Voices: I tried to create a weird ambience for them. Tried to give it movement and a little randomness, so I used Primal tap, crystalizer and again BackMask in very little doses.


There's plenty of stuff on the mix bus, but none of it is working very hard: Eq, Bus comp, MB comp and 2 plugins to give some overall color and character: Virtual Tape Machines and Abbey Road Vinyl. Also an stereo image to Narrow the lower frequencies to mono.
